Equine Fence Installation in South Houston, TX
Equine fence installation services involve the construction of secure, durable barriers designed specifically for horse properties. These projects typically include installing fencing around pastures, riding arenas, or stable areas to create safe enclosures that prevent animals from escaping and protect them from external hazards. Property owners often want to understand the different fencing options available, such as wood, vinyl, or wire, and how each type suits their specific needs for safety, durability, and maintenance. It’s also important to consider the layout of the property, the number of horses, and any local regulations or property restrictions that might influence the fencing design.
Before requesting equine fencing services, property owners usually seek information about the materials used, installation processes, and the longevity of different fencing types. They may also want to know about the height and spacing of the fence to ensure it safely contains horses while allowing visibility and airflow. Clarifying the scope of the project, including the size of the area to be fenced and any customization preferences, can help facilitate a smooth installation process. Understanding these key details helps ensure the fencing meets safety standards and fits the property’s specific requirements.

Equine Fence Installation Questions
What types of fencing are suitable for horse properties? Common options include wood, vinyl, and wire fencing, each offering different levels of durability and visibility for horses.
How long does it typically take to install an equine fence? Installation duration depends on the size and complexity of the project, but it generally ranges from a few days to a week.
What should property owners consider when planning equine fencing? It's important to consider safety features, fencing height, and the terrain to ensure a secure environment for horses.
Are there specific height requirements for horse fences? Yes, fences are usually recommended to be at least 4 to 5 feet tall to prevent horses from jumping over.
